V27ZT2 Equivalent & Substitute Parts Reference

Part Overview

The V27ZT2 is a 27 V 500 A disc varistor manufactured by Littelfuse Inc., designed for transient voltage suppression in through-hole applications. This part is classified as obsolete, making equivalent and substitute parts necessary for ongoing design support and procurement. The V27ZT2 maintains full electrical and mechanical compatibility with active alternatives across multiple series designations within the Littelfuse ZT, ZS, and ZU product lines.

Key Parameters

Parameter Value
Varistor Voltage (Typical) 27 V
Current - Surge 500 A
Maximum AC Volts 17 V
Maximum DC Volts 22 V
Energy 2.5 J
Capacitance @ 1 MHz 3850 pF
Operating Temperature Range -55°C to 85°C
Mounting Type Through Hole
Package / Case Disc 10mm
Number of Circuits 1

Substitute Part Grouping Explanation

Substitution eligibility for the V27ZT2 is determined by strict equivalence across the following electrical and mechanical parameters:

  • Varistor voltage range: 24.3 V (minimum) to 29.7 V (maximum)
  • Surge current rating: 500 A
  • Maximum AC and DC voltage ratings: 17 V AC / 22 V DC
  • Energy dissipation: 2.5 J
  • Capacitance: 3850 pF @ 1 MHz
  • Operating temperature: -55°C to 85°C
  • Physical form factor: Disc 10mm through-hole package
  • Single circuit configuration

All substitute parts listed maintain identical electrical performance and physical dimensions. Differences exist only in series designation (ZT, ZS, ZU), packaging format (bulk versus tape & reel), and product status (active versus obsolete).

Frequently Asked Questions (FAQ)

Q: Can V27ZT2P be used as a direct replacement for V27ZT2?

A: Yes. V27ZT2P is electrically and mechanically identical to V27ZT2. The primary difference is packaging format: V27ZT2P is supplied in tape & reel format while V27ZT2 is bulk packaged. Both maintain identical electrical specifications and through-hole disc 10mm form factor.

Q: What is the difference between ZT, ZS, and ZU series variants?

A: Series designation does not affect electrical performance or physical dimensions. All three series (ZT, ZS, ZU) deliver identical varistor voltage, surge current, energy dissipation, and capacitance specifications. Series differences reflect internal manufacturing or design evolution but do not impact circuit performance or compatibility.

Q: Are the X2855 variants functionally equivalent to non-X2855 parts?

A: Yes. The X2855 suffix indicates a manufacturing or packaging variant but does not alter electrical specifications or physical form factor. V27ZT2PX2855, V27ZS2PX2855, and V27ZU2PX2855 are fully equivalent to V27ZT2P, V27ZS2P, and V27ZU2P respectively.

Q: What compliance certifications apply to all substitute parts?

A: All substitute parts are ROHS3 compliant with MSL rating 1 (Unlimited moisture sensitivity level). All parts carry REACH Unaffected status and EAR99 export classification.

Q: Can bulk and tape & reel packaged parts be used interchangeably in circuit design?

A: Yes. Packaging format affects procurement and assembly processes but does not alter electrical performance or physical component dimensions. Bulk and tape & reel variants are electrically and mechanically interchangeable.
